用 Watch 持續監控 Linux 資料夾內容狀態

修改電腦的主機名稱





 


進行腳本 (sh) 測試時,我們常需要即時監控特定資料夾內檔案的建立與刪除狀態,以確認程式是否有正確運作。但 ls 指令只能檢查當下的狀況,如果資料夾內容有變動則需要手動重新刷一次。對此,可以使用 watch 指令搭配上 ls、du 或 tree 來持續檢視資料夾。習翠

 


watch ls -sh # 以 K,M,G 容量顯示檔案大小

watch du -sh # 顯示資料夾大小

watch du -sh $(date '+%Y%m%d') # 監控以當日為名的資料夾

watch tree -h - L 2 # 監控樹狀目錄兩層

 

延伸閱讀

終端機常用的系統監測工具 (CPU,RAM,I/O,網路流量)

用 Find 指令搜尋,移動,刪除特定大小的檔案類型 - Linux

 

 

 

留言